It may surprise you that some scientific studies are not of the highest quality, and even high-quality science has certain limitations on applicability or relevance. To refine your literacy of the Geosciences, and your training as high-performance scientists, you will practice critically reviewing one article from our seminar sessions, and writing a Critical Summary based on that review.
This summary is a brief, but detailed, assessment of the published article. For each summary, there needs to be: 1) citations given, 2) a list of references, 3) a title of the summary, 4) your name; and 5) the summary itself. The summaries should be between 300–600 words, not including references.
The following order can help you organize your summary:
In assessing the article you will need to identify and summarize the problem/hypothesis in the article, in your own words. Do not copy and paste text from the article that outlines the problem/hypothesis. Instead try to rephrase the problem/hypothesis in your own words in order to self-test your understanding of what is being said.
Then address the key point(s) or conclusion of the study. What new information has been gained from this work? Describing these first two points: 1) the problem/hypothesis, and 2) the conclusions, help frame the scope and impact of the study in a concise way.
Describe the method(s) and approach the authors used to address the problem/hypothesis. This should be a brief assessment of the types of samples that were used (if applicable), and a very brief mention of what was measured (if applicable, note: papers based on numeric models or simulations often will not include original measurements or sample collection).
Summarize the results and describe the reliability of the data. Based on the results section describe the quality and completeness of the data with respect to the problem/hypothesis that was to be evaluated. For example, if I set out to document atmospheric CO2 concentrations during the entire Archean (4.0 Ga to 2.5 Ga), but I only present 5 data points for that time interval, then it could easily be argued that my data is not a reliable evaluation of the history of atmospheric CO2 during the Archean (but perhaps it is better than nothing, if this was the first attempt to develop such records).
Now, nearing the end of the summary, you will want to come back full circle and draw connections between the data that was collected and how it led the authors to their conclusions. Is there a strong connection of the data to the conclusions? Do the authors rely on speculation to reach their conclusions, or on informed assumptions (if so, does it seem excessive)? Imagine removing the data from this part of the article, would that impact what the authors are saying here (i.e., are their conclusions based more strongly on assumptions and speculation rather than their own observations?)?
